Wyn Starks

Influenced by iconic singers like Stevie Wonder, Whitney Houston, Michael Jackson, and Prince and the modern-day brilliance of Leon Bridges, The Weeknd, and Sam Smith, Wyn Starks starts with a melody and then wraps his impressive falsetto around lyrics that mirror the emotion he’s feeling in the moment, creating his own unique identity of timeless humanity. Growing up in Minneapolis, Minnesota, the pop singer fell in love with the Motown greats that his mother played throughout his house and the Gospel music he sang in church. Raised by a single mom, his youth was shaped by insecurity and a strong desire to please those around him. It wasn’t until he moved to Nashville that he discovered his true identity and self-worth, both personally and professionally. His newfound confidence has shaped the music he’s crafting—a melting pot of old-school R&B, retro pop, and Motown magic rooted in love, acceptance, and inclusion.
Wyn Starks released his debut album ‘Black Is Golden’ in 2021 and after a performance of the powerful ballad ‘Who I Am’ on America’s Got Talent in 2022, the song began to climb the charts on radio stations across the United States. Wyn completed his first headline tour at the end of 2022 with several sold-out shows.
